Marco Govoni is a scholar working on Materials Chemistry,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Marco Govoni has authored 54 papers receiving a total of 2.2k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 28 papers in Materials Chemistry, 19 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ics and 19 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Marco Govoni's work include Electronic and Structural Properties of Oxides (13 papers), Advanced Chemical Physics Studies (11 papers) and Diamond and Carbon-based Materials Research (10 papers). Marco Govoni is often cited by papers focused on Electronic and Structural Properties of Oxides (13 papers), Advanced Chemical Physics Studies (11 papers) and Diamond and Carbon-based Materials Research (10 papers). Marco Govoni collaborates with scholars based in United States, Italy and Australia. Marco Govoni's co-authors include Giulia Galli, Jonathan H. Skone, Ivan Marri, Stefano Ossicini, Ikutaro Hamada, Alex P. Gaiduk, Tuan Anh Pham, Yu Jin, François Gygi and Francesco Paesani and has published in prestigious journals such as Proceedings of the National Academy of Sciences, Journal of the American Chemical Society and Physical Review Letters.
